THE ORGANIZATION
A private nonprofit organization founded in 1973, Philadelphia Corporation for Aging (PCA) is a large agency that is part of the Area Agency on Aging (AAA) nationwide network. Founded as a result of the federal Older Americans Act, the AAAs are mandated to "facilitate the area-wide development and implementation of a comprehensive, coordinated system for providing long-term care in home and community-based settings, in a manner responsive to the needs and preferences of older individuals and their family caregivers." PCA carries out this mission through advocacy, stewardship of public funding, planning, development and administration of programs, and service coordination.
The mission of PCA is to improve the quality of life for older Philadelphians and those with disabilities and assist them in achieving the greatest possible levels of health, independence, and productivity.

Description of Role: This position is responsible support of the Legal Department with document management, implementation and management of PCA's Contract Lifecycle Management ("CLM").

Job Requirements:
Serves as central point of contact for PCA contracts and their storage and status.
Fields inquiries from Departments and executives.
Coordinates workflow with counsel and provides responses in a timely manner. Monitors deadlines amidst changing priorities.
Assists in continuing refinement and implementation of CLM system.
Responsible for initial contract review and information-gathering throughout the contract lifecycle.
Interacts with Departments and third parties regarding exhibits, budgets, and other details needed for incorporation into contracts.
Professionally prompts others to timely provide needed information during contract work-flow process and communicate with clients and business partners via email, text, MS Teams, and letter correspondence.
Proofreads and identifies missing or changed terms in contracts.
Assists with and coordinates document signing functions internally and with parties outside PCA.
Performs related work and additional duties as requested by the General Counsel, supervisor, Business Administration, or other Department leaders.
Works with counsel and C-suite to manage and prepare data/reports in conjunction with CLM to track timing of contract preparation and completion.
Performs other related duties as assigned.
